Warm Bacon and Cabbage Salad

Warm Bacon and Cabbage Salad combines crispy rendered bacon and sautéed mushrooms with fresh napa cabbage and crumbled bleu cheese. The bacon and mushroom mixture is cooked with honey mustard salad dressing, then poured hot over the cabbage and cheese, which softens the cabbage slightly and blends flavors. This results in a rich, tangy, and savory salad with varied textures, suited for immediate serving.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 1 lb Bacon
  • 1 lb cremini mushroom sliced
  • 1 Napa cabbage chop, large
  • 8 oz honey mustard salad dressing (See Note 1)
  • 6 oz bleu cheese crumbled

Instructions

  1. When the bacon is cold, cut into small pieces, it's easier to handle.
  2. In a large sauté pan render the bacon and when almost cooked add the mushrooms, tossing to coat with bacon fat and sauté for several minutes.
  3. Add the Honey Mustard salad dressing to the bacon mushroom mixture and cook for several minutes more on low.
  4. Wash and chop the cabbage, let drain and place in a large bowl. Pour the bleu cheese crumbles over the cabbage.
  5. Next pour the hot mustard, bacon and mushroom mixture over the cabbage and bleu cheese and toss well to incorporate. The cabbage wilts nicely and the flavors are amazing. Serve immediately.

Notes

  • Choose a honey mustard salad dressing you prefer; Ken's Steak House brand is one option but any similar style dressing works.
